Consider the given statements and conclusions. Choose the option that logically follows from the statements.
Statements:
* No layer is a coat.
* All coats are deposits.
* All deposits are sheets.
Conclusions:
I. All coats are sheets.
II. All deposits can never be layer.
- AOnly conclusion I is true
- BOnly conclusion II is true
- CEither conclusion I or II is true
- DBoth conclusions I and II are true
Solution & Step-by-step Explanation
Let us analyze the statements using Venn sets:
1. No layer is a coat: The set of Layers and the set of Coats have no intersection ().
2. All coats are deposits: The set of Coats is entirely contained within the set of Deposits ().
3. All deposits are sheets: The set of Deposits is entirely contained within the set of Sheets ().
Now let us evaluate the conclusions:
* Conclusion I: All coats are sheets. Since all coats are inside deposits, and all deposits are inside sheets, it follows definitively that all coats are inside sheets (). Hence, Conclusion I is true.
* Conclusion II: All deposits can never be layer. This statement means that it is impossible for the entire set of deposits to be contained within layers (). Since all coats are part of deposits, and no coat can be a layer, that specific part of deposits (coats) can never enter the layer set. Therefore, the entire set of deposits can never be layers. Hence, Conclusion II is true.
Since both conclusions I and II are true, the correct option is D.
